第140章 自然语言
函数、变量这些,所有的编程语言都有这一个东西,林奇觉得这个做的挺好的了,也一起保留。
语言还可以分为强类型语言和弱类型语言,就是一个变量他表示的是1234这样的数字,还是“落霞与孤鹜齐飞,秋水共长天一色。”这样的字符串,对于强类型语言,他表示的是什么就是什么,比如是1这样的数字,他可以+100编程101,但是不能给他赋值为“小荷才露尖尖角”这样的字符串。
而对于弱类型来严,这些都无所谓了,你想给他赋值为什么它就是什么。
他们各有各的好处,不过在这里,林奇还是倾向于混合模式,有的情况下可以是强类型,有的时候就是弱类型。
这样既有了弱类型易于编程的优点,又有了强类型易于运行的优点。
至于函数的,什么多返回值,什么可变参数……
那都是“取其精华,去其糟粕”,只留下了最最好用的。
现在的编程语言都是用的英语,显有其他的语言,对于我们国家的人来说,有的英语不太好的。
看别人的源码的时候,看到一个变量,有的时候不懂,就查词典,查完之后也没有查出来什么,最后可能是看到了哪个犄角嘎啦里面一行注释才明白,那个
<本章未完请点击"下一页"继续观看!>